Output 7d8b26a4e808aaf62a532a1e80db6978cfb919c8d7ebbb3ef4abf89c9d1ad786:0

value
3595241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836d5f4405f3b17f8f1a9326ec1bfdcd71864cd2 OP_EQUAL
address
3DfwTywJBaya4B8c8Ekp4XmueGdESMWoDh
transaction
7d8b26a4e808aaf62a532a1e80db6978cfb919c8d7ebbb3ef4abf89c9d1ad786
confirmations
423180
spent
true